Rootserver Datenbackup über Rsync

Backup, Restore und Transfer von Daten
Post Reply
doublem
Posts: 38
Joined: 2008-12-03 11:37
 

Rootserver Datenbackup über Rsync

Post by doublem »

Hallo zusammen,
ich habe mehrere Server (alle OpenSUSE 11), die Daten über Rsync auf einen zentralen Backupserver schaufeln. Dazu habe ich ein Rsync Modul anlegt:

Die rsync.conf sieht so aus:

Code: Select all

list = true
use chroot = true
transfer logging = true
log format = %h %o %f %l %b
log file = /var/log/rsyncd.log
pid file = /var/run/rsyncd.pid
hosts allow = trusted.hosts
slp refresh = 300

[cs0]
path = /srv/backup/webserver/cs0
comment = Backup Server 0
read only = false
hosts allow = 80.66.xxx.xxx

[cs1]
path = /srv/backup/webserver/cs1
comment = Backup Server 1
read only = false
hosts allow = 80.68.xxx.xxx

[cs2]
path = /srv/backup/webserver/cs2
comment = Backup Server 2
read only = false
hosts allow = 85.22.xxx.xxx
Der Aufruf vom Clientserver läuft über Cron:
rsync -avz --stats --exclude-from=/root/rsync-excludes --delete-after /srv/www/vhosts/ 85.8.xxx.xxx::cs8/

Problem: bei cs0 und cs1 klappt es, nur bei cs2 nicht.

Fehlermeldung:

Code: Select all

rsync: read error: Connection reset by peer (104)
rsync error: error in rsync protocol data stream (code 12) at io.c(604) [sender=2.6.9]
Die "Rsync-excludes" ist gleich, die Zielordner haben 777 und alle IPs sind auch in der Firewall freigeschaltet.
Google spuckt vieles aus, aber nichts, was mir weiterhelfen würde.

Was habe ich übersehen?

Vielen Dank für jede Hilfe!
doublem
Posts: 38
Joined: 2008-12-03 11:37
 

Re: Rootserver Datenbackup über Rsync

Post by doublem »

matzewe01 wrote:Ist auf dem cs2 auch rsync instaliert?

Ich bin mir mit den Modulen nicht 100% sicher, zu klären wäre ob dort ein rsync Server instaliert sein und laufen muss.

Zumindest sieht mir die Fehlermeldung sehr danach aus.
Ja, rsync ist installiert. Sonst würde es ja auch keinen Fehler ausgeben.

Die Fehlermeldung heisst wohl, das die Verbindung zurückgesetzt wurde. Ich weiss nur nicht, wo und warum.
doublem
Posts: 38
Joined: 2008-12-03 11:37
 

Re: Rootserver Datenbackup über Rsync

Post by doublem »

matzewe01 wrote:Also, nur um es richtig zu verstehen, rsync wird auf den jeweiligen Webserver ausgeführt und schieben die Daten auf den Backup Server?
korrekt.
doublem
Posts: 38
Joined: 2008-12-03 11:37
 

Re: Rootserver Datenbackup über Rsync

Post by doublem »

Vielen Dank für Deine Hilfe.

Die Verzeichnisstruktur ist inkl. Rechte und Eigentümer absolut identisch für alle Server.
Bei dem cs8 habe ich mit beim Kopieren vertippt, im cron steht es aber korrekt.

Weiss vielleicht jemand mehr zu der angegebenen Fehlermeldung? Der Fehler müsste
doch eigentlich clientseitig sein, da die anderen Sicherungen auf dem Backupserver
funktionieren...

Danke,
Mack
Post Reply